The Soil–Plant Continuity of Rare Earth Elements: Insights into an Enigmatic Class of Xenobiotics and Their Interactions with Plant Structures and Processes DOI Creative Commons

Angela Martina,

Lorenzo Ferroni, Elena Marrocchino

et al.

Journal of Xenobiotics, Journal Year: 2025, Volume and Issue: 15(2), P. 46 - 46

Published: March 20, 2025

Rare earth elements (REEs) are increasingly present in the environment owing to their extensive use modern industries, yet interactions with plants remain poorly understood. This review explores soil–plant continuum of REEs, focusing on geochemical behavior soil, mechanisms plant uptake, and fractionation processes. While REEs not essential for metabolism, they interact structures interfere normal functioning biological macromolecules. Accordingly, influence fundamental physiological functions is reviewed, including calcium-mediated signalling morphogenesis. Special attention paid interaction photosynthetic machinery and, particularly, thylakoid membrane. By examining both beneficial effects at low concentrations toxicity higher levels, this provides some mechanistic insights into hormetic action REEs. It recommended that future research should address knowledge gaps related bioavailability plants, as well short- long-range transport responsible REE fractionation. A better understanding REE–plant will be critical regard assessing ecological impact potential risks terms agricultural natural ecosystems, ensure benefits using expense environmental integrity or human health.
